Job description

Omega Tutoring are looking for 1:1 tutors to support children in care, children with special educational needs and excluded pupils in Camden and the surrounding areas.

Responsibilities
  • We are looking for tutors to work on a 1:1 basis with students aged between 5 and 16 years old.
  • The majority of these students are disengaged in education and will be out of school, with many of them not on a school roll.
  • Sessions will take place either at the student's home or the local library.
  • Students are likely to have difficulty responding to conventional teaching and may have behaviour and/or SEN difficulties. They are also likely to be working below age‑related expectations.
  • The majority of cases are for either 3 hours per day, 5 days per week but this can be flexible depending on the student in question. There is also the potential to work more hours by taking on more than one case.
  • The successful candidate will be expected to deliver sessions with a focus on English and Maths.
